BPC-157 and TB-500 are commonly combined in research to support tissue repair and recovery processes. This dual approach targets both localized healing and systemic regeneration, making it a widely studied combination for injury-related and recovery-focused models.
Intended Use:
This combination is intended for research purposes only. Both peptides require reconstitution with bacteriostatic water (BAC water) before use.
Storage:
Store lyophilized vials in a cool, dry place away from light. After reconstitution, refrigerate at 2–8°C.
Solubility:
Reconstitute each vial with BAC water. Gently swirl—do not shake.
Vial Format:
Typically supplied as separate lyophilized vials (multi-dose), allowing flexible combination use.
Shelf Life:
Lyophilized: up to 24 months
Reconstituted: recommended use within 4–6 weeks
Handling:
Use sterile techniques to maintain product stability and integrity.
